Debra “Debbie” Joan Hesse-Birmingham
Born in Wichita, KS on May 7th, 1957.
Gained her heavenly wings on June 19th, 2023.
Debbie graduated from Belle Plaine High School in 1975. She then went on to graduate from Butler Community College to obtain her RN license where she worked as a nurse in Wichita and surrounding areas. She retired in 2015 from USD 396 where she worked with special needs children.
Debbie was a loving mother, grandmother, partner, as well as a lover of all animals. Especially her horses. She had the most kind, loving, gentle, and caring soul to match her smile that could brighten even the darkest room. She loved to travel, and even spent some time backpacking through Europe. Her life was spent with her children, grandchildren, her partner, tending to her gardens, riding her horses, dancing, enjoying the outdoors in the country or on her back deck at home. She loved watching John Wayne, Sci-Fi, and Hallmark movies. She enjoyed reading books, playing guitar and piano, as well as going to live concerts.
Debbie is preceded in death by her son, Kelton Hesse-Birmingham.
Debbie is survived by her mother Thora Bean; sons Nigel (Valerie) Hesse-Birmingham, Elijah Hesse-Birmingham, Israel Hesse-Birmingham, and Sage Hesse-Birmingham; sister Linda (Kyle) Bean-Pieschl; brothers Timothy R. Love, Wendell Bean, Mark Bean, and Rian Lewis; grandchildren Dylan Birmingham and Aviel Hesse-Birmingham; life partner, Steven Long and bonus family.
